Output 58a3803a9f1b8cd24aebe4eeaa891657d134b7c2dc22855e2fe4a7ff51bee9e4:0

value
684937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596d2fae76f4e65d566015f5522c38371d9f1370 OP_EQUAL
address
39qrs1aJkYUXgQ9C3nzGmgTwb7FPepBN11
transaction
58a3803a9f1b8cd24aebe4eeaa891657d134b7c2dc22855e2fe4a7ff51bee9e4
spent
true